摘要
分析了西安住宅小区配电网的谐波治理和无功补偿方案的可行性,介绍了谐波治理和无功补偿的基本原理,并针对小区电能质量现状,建立网损最小的目标函数,兼顾电压质量和设备费用,有效降低了系统的有功网损,且提高了电压质量。该方法对于现在大规模配电网的谐波治理具有参考价值。
Analysis was made to the feasibility of the harmonic suppression and reactive power compensation scheme in the distribution network of Xi'an residential quarter. Introduction was made to the basic principle of the harmonic suppression and reactive power compensation. Aiming at the actuality of quality of power supply in residential area, this paper established the target function with the minimum network loss, taking into account the voltage stability and equipment cost at the same time. The scheme effectively reduced active network loss of the system and improved the voltage stability. This method provided certain reference values for the harmonic suppression of large-scaled distribution network.
